NEW YORK (1010 WINS) – Two men were shot in Queens on Sunday night following a dispute over a parking spot, according to police.
Officers responded to a 911 call around 8:30 p.m. and found two men with gunshot wounds near 79th Avenue in Kew Gardens Hills.
Police said a 41-year-old man was shot once in the leg, while a 34-year-old man sustained a gunshot wound to his left foot. Both were transported to Jamaica Hospital and are in stable condition.
The shooting happened after a dispute over a parking spot, according to police.
Alan Rodriguez, 22, was arrested after allegedly shooting the two men, who were the driver and passenger of a car that had parked in a spot Rodriguez wanted, according to police.
No firearms were recovered at the scene.
An investigation into the incident is ongoing.
